A Favorable Resolution

Resolutions have taken on an unfavorable reputation. They seem doomed to fail; in fact, some say their only resolution is to make "no resolution." But God desires us to be on a continual journey to become more Christ-focused and to live a life of testimony in Christ. So perhaps 2007 will be a year that the resolutions made will actually begin a God-desired change.

This has been my thinking as I begin a new year. Instead of a negative approach to 'resolutions' I've thought about changes needed and asked God to show me things He'd like me to work on. And because He desires me to continue to grow in Him, and He has provided me with the Holy Spirit, I think I can confidently approach my areas of change with a spirit of anticipated success. God's love does transform everything...thankfully, that includes me!
